Midwifery services
A midwife can provide a wide range of women's health services, including:
- Adolescent health care
- Birth control counseling and management
- Family planning
- Maternity services, including prenatal, childbirth and postnatal care
- Menopause management
- Wellness education
- Well-woman exams
Maternity services
When you choose a midwife as your prenatal care provider, they provide you with comprehensive support—from the moment you find out you're pregnant to even after you take your baby home. This includes:
- Prenatal care
- Birth planning
- Labor and delivery support
- Postpartum care
- Newborn wellness education
Midwives typically care for women experiencing routine or low-risk pregnancies, partnering with a obstetrician-gynecologist (OB/GYN) as needed. Throughout your pregnancy and birth experience, your CNM tailors their services to your needs.
